Hitting the ICW behind IOP tomorrow afternoon on the falling tide, trying a fly rod too, any advice? Will be dressing accordingly and bringing bugspray.

With the fly on a falling, it’s tougher. Try small shrimp patterns around dock pilings with around 3-4’ of water.

You can find reds and trout like that. Slower retrieve than you think right now.

If fish are there, it should be pretty quick. Fish 15 min and move on to the next dock making the least amount of noise. You’ll find them.
